Earlier Bank Of Baroda had announced that Shanti Lal Jain would cease to be its executive director from September 1, due to his appointment as the MD & CEO of Indian Bank for a tenure of 3 years.
Jain’s appointment is extendable based on his performance by upto two years, or till attaining the age of superannuation (i.e.January 31, 2024), the order said.
With more than 25 years of experience in banking, Jain possesses rich experience in critical portfolios. He joined Allahabad Bank in 1993 in the Middle Management cadre. As a General Manager, he has served as the Chief Financial Officer, Chief Risk Officer and headed the IT department of the Bank.
Later, he led the Mumbai team as Field General Manager (West) and was responsible for Maharashtra, Gujarat and Goa Operations having business of around Rs 50000 Crores. Prior to joining Allahabad Bank, he worked in various Industries for about 6 years.
Jain holds a Postgraduate Degree in Commerce, with Professional Qualification of Chartered Accountant, Company Secretary and CAIIB.
